Salary
Details for Case Managers in South Africa
Case Managers in
South Africa working in the field of social services can earn salaries that
vary based on factors such as experience, location, and the specific
organization they work for. On average, the annual salary for a Case Manager in
South Africa ranges from ZAR 120,000 to ZAR 300,000 or more.

Job
Responsibilities for a Case Manager CV
In your CV,
outline your job responsibilities as a Case Manager, including:
- Conducting assessments to determine
client needs and creating individualized care plans.
- Coordinating and monitoring the
delivery of services and support to clients.
- Providing emotional support and
counseling to clients and their families.
- Advocating for clients' rights and
access to necessary services and resources.
- Maintaining accurate records of
client interactions, progress, and case notes.
